Malayalam superstar Mohanlal turns 65 on May 21, 2025, and, it's the perfect occasion to reflect on his extraordinary impact on Indian cinema. His illustrious career is adorned with a stellar record of unforgettable performances, each one of them a testament to his versatility and masterclass screen presence. From the fantasy of Odiyan to the gripping political drama of Lucifer, and countless other gems, discover Mohanlal’s best films on OTTplay Premium.
Cast: Mohanlal, Manju Warrier, Tovino Thomas, Vivek Oberoi, Indrajith Sukumaran, Saniya Iyappan
The unexpected demise of a powerful political party leader sparks a fierce battle for power among the party and family members. Amidst the turmoil, a mysterious figure, named Stephen, emerges and attempts to set things right. Mohanlal won much love for his performance as the enigmatic Stephen Nedumpally in this Prithviraj Sukumaran directorial.
